happy february...we're in the studio working on tracks that will make the Head Ep...that's right, we're making our first EP since The Warfare one...so far we're no further than demos but the tracks are sounding very promising...at the moment Jon's playing some shit hot drums over the top of a musical bed that I can only compare best to an electronic Tortoise...Fish has laid some guide vocals down that I have likened to Bono meeting a young Seal with Martin Gore overseeing proceedings from his car in some form of life threatening stakeout...of course when you finally hear the song that has a working title of 'Their Light', it will sound nothing like the above description but I thought I'd let you know where we're at.

 

thanks again for coming to the in-stores and of course for buying MTYO...we knew this album would polarise opinion but to the extent it has, has been unexpected and bizarrely amusing...we like to keep people guessing and it is important always to move forwards...i'll try and keep contact and let you know how we're getting on.

 

have a great weekend x

The HEAD EP will be released on APR 9th

 

1. SLEEPING IN A DIFFERENT ROOM

2. HEAD

3. ZOOLOGY

4. THEME FROM MAYHEM

5. HEAD RHYSMIX

 

Tom x

The Cooper Temple Clause split

 

The Cooper Temple Clause have announced that they have split.

 

Speculation over the band's future mounted last week after they missed two appearances at the Camden Crawl (April 19-20), and now the group have confirmed they will be going their separate ways.

 

Confirming the split, band member Daniel Fisher wrote to fans explaining: "It is with a sad and heavy heart that I must announce that The Cooper Temple Clause have decided to split up, as I want to go off and grow Watermelons"

 

Fisher explained that the break was caused after he decided to leave the band last week.

 

"In the wake of this decision the rest of the boys agreed to call it a day and pursue other interests," revealed Fisher. "Friendships are well and truly intact and the love very much remains within the camp."

 

He added that the group wanted to thank their fans, stating: "People can say what they like about The Cooper Temple Clause, but the unswerving loyalty and dedication of you guys, the ones who really matter, can never be called into question."

 

The Cooper Temple Clause, released three albums, starting with their 2002 debut 'See This Through And Leave', and were initially noted for blending rock influences like Oasis with more dance-infused sounds that referenced the likes of Portishead.

 

In 2005 original bassist Didz Hammond quit the band to join Dirty Pretty Things.

 

It is not clear what the remaining band members intend to do next.
